django.db.utils.OperationalError: (1439, "Display width out of range for column 'sentence' (max = 4294967295)")
怎么解决
这个错误是因为在使用 MySQL 数据库时,字段的最大长度超过了 MySQL 所支持的长度限制。具体来说,是 'sentence' 字段的宽度超出了 MySQL 对该字段的最大限制,该限制默认为 4294967295 个字符。
为了解决该问题,你可以通过增加该字段的宽度来解决。例如,你可以将该字段的最大宽度设置为 65535,然后执行以下 SQL 命令:
ALTER TABLE your_table_name MODIFY COLUMN sentence VARCHAR(65535) NOT NULL;
替换 your_table_name
为你实际的表名,执行该命令可以将该表中的 'sentence' 字段宽度限制增加到 65535。
注意:如果你的字段实际上不需要存储如此大的数据,你可以根据实际情况自行调整最大宽度。